Transaction e5e126abcf6eb7392c3911dcaba48324ba62686795857f1441c91477b09b7998
1 Input
1 Output
-
e5e126abcf6eb7392c3911dcaba48324ba62686795857f1441c91477b09b7998:0
- value
- 33552562
- script pubkey
- OP_0 OP_PUSHBYTES_20 ba7e2e1d4cfb1da8f540336b5dc9699156faa949
- address
- bc1qhflzu82vlvw63a2qxd44mjtfj9t0422flana78